Pumping is needed when solids load from one-third to half of the storage tank. The only way to know when this takes place is to have your tank inspected by a septic specialist. The specialist will recommend pumping by a qualified septic pumper whenever: All-time low of the residue (oil) layer is within 6 inches of all-time low of the electrical outlet tee.


After the storage tank is pumped, there is no need to "reseed" it. Seeding ways to start good microbial growth by including things such as yeast, manure, or dead animals. https://www.awwwards.com/stillwellsag/. DHEC does not suggest seeding the system due to the fact that the straightforward act of utilizing the system will certainly provide all the microorganisms required to make the system job well
